Documenting the EV battery material supply chain: Traceability challenges, Part One

Charged EVs

The term refers to a process for documenting the source of a product, along with all the links in the supply chain, and it has long been important in various industries. In the EV industry, there are two separate (but related) reasons to establish a traceability process: sustainability and documenting the country of origin.
